1) A cat that could have 3 different looks to choose from as with all characters; a striped albino tiger (the feminine look), a spotted leopard, or a black panther (with devilish red eyes). This could be a dex toon with a shadow ability in which it could mirror itself for 10 seconds which would make enemies target the shadow image (which would take a certain amount of damage until destroyed, but not do actual damage.....and half of damage taken would heal the real cat, and the other half of the shadow's taken damage would heal party members).

2) A large lizard that could have 3 looks of: a) like the crocs already in game; b) similar to the in game crocs, but without any scales (similar to a monitor lizard); c) head and face of a frilled lizard with frilled spine. It could have a death roll ability that could be devastatingly effective for fighting bosses, and a sacrifice ability that do a massive amount of damage while simultaneously healing all party members a specified amount and reviving any dead party members. Of course this would be a strength toon.

Just a couple of ideas as a base to work with.
